#7c0a95 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7c0a95 is composed of 48.6% red, 3.9%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.8% cyan, 93.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 289.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 31.2%. #7c0a95 color hex could be obtained by blending #f814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

● #7c0a95 color description : Dark magenta.
The hexadecimal color #7c0a95 has RGB values of R:124, G:10,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 8129173.
